Job Description
As a Plumber here at Honeywell, you will install, repair, and maintain plumbing systems for water distribution and wastewater disposal. A plumber will use diversified work to install and maintain complete piping installation for connecting air compressors, boilers, vacuum pumps, and hydraulic presses. Judgment is necessary in making installations where care is required to avoid breakage or leakage. Select routing of piping and instruct helpers.
